Output 8c2322d73e500925efcbd97fa610f0bdb31caee50664ce9d5c1e96cf59b29064:4

value
64154649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09f06de6421c480098db42caeddcbf811f34ea48 OP_EQUAL
address
M8oiLUccvZRaxrGWnwxa9aDhD4LqSNFXxf
transaction
8c2322d73e500925efcbd97fa610f0bdb31caee50664ce9d5c1e96cf59b29064
spent
true